brackets-sass icon indicating copy to clipboard operation
brackets-sass copied to clipboard

Weird output when using output style "nested"

Open rredel opened this issue 9 years ago • 0 comments

When using output style nested, the output adds line breaks and whitespace which actually breaks the css. This only happens when using multiple selectors as a basis.

Input:

input[type=text],
input[type=number],
input[type=search],
input[type=tel],
input[type=url],
input[type=password],
input[type=email],
input[type=date]
{
    + label
    {
        &:after
        {
            content: '';
        }
    }
}

Expected output:

form input[type=text] + label:after,
form input[type=number] + label:after,
form input[type=search] + label:after,
form input[type=tel] + label:after,
form input[type=url] + label:after,
form input[type=password] + label:after,
form input[type=email] + label:after,
form input[type=date] + label:after

Current output:

form input[type=text]
+ label
:after
,
form input[type=number]
+ label
:after
,
form input[type=search]
+ label
:after
,
form input[type=tel]
+ label
:after
,
form input[type=url]
+ label
:after
,
form input[type=password]
+ label
:after
,
form input[type=email]
+ label
:after
,
form
input[type=date]
+ label:after

rredel avatar Aug 19 '15 11:08 rredel